XyWrite provides a collection of template files to help you set up standard documents. These are installed in your document subdirectory, and all of them have the file extension TPL. A template file can contain formats or formats and text. When you create a new document, you can activate one of the templates to give you a head start in formatting the document. Many of the templates include "stop codes" that provide fill-in areas. To stop at each successive code and get a prompt for what to fill in, press Ctrl+Shift+N.

Template files range from simple memo and letter formats to 3-panel and 4-panel brochures. Many of the templates you will be able to use as-is; others you will want to customize and save as your own customized set of TPL files.

Here is an alphabetical listing of templates along with some hints on how to use them.

2UPLABL.TPL - 2-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5161 or 5261) or equivalent. The template uses the RR (repeat records) command and is set up with data fields that match those in DATA.TPL. You do not need to create a file directly using this template; just designate it as your "Main" file when doing a mail merge with your data file.

2_COL.TPL - 2-column (snaking columns) document with no borders. Provision is made for full-width text above the 2-column material.

2_COL_BD.TPL - 2-column (snaking columns) document with borders. Provision is made for full-width text above the 2-column material.

3-FOLD1.TPL - Tri-fold or 3-panel brochure in landscape format, with half-inch margins. Snaking columns are set up so that, when the paper is folded, the folds fall exactly between the columns. This format can be used for flyers or self-mailers.

3-FOLD2.TPL - Same as above, but with 1/3-inch left and right margins.

3UPLABL.TPL - 3-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5160 or 5260) or equivalent. The template uses the RR (repeat records) command and is set up with data fields that match those in DATA.TPL. You do not need to create a file directly using this template; just designate it as your "Main" file when doing a mail merge with your data file.

3_COL.TPL - 3-column (snaking columns) document with no borders. Provision is made for full-width text above the 3-column material.

3_COL_BD.TPL - 3-column (snaking columns) document with borders. Provision is made for full-width text above the 3-column material.

4-FOLD1.TPL - Four-fold or 4-panel brochure in landscape format on 8 1/2 by 14-inch paper, with half-inch margins. Snaking columns are set up so that, when the paper is folded, the folds fall exactly between the columns. This format can be used for flyers or self-mailers.

4-FOLD2.TPL - Same as above, but with 1/4-inch left and right margins.

AVERY label templates: The following templates use the RR (repeat records) command and are set up with generic data fields, one per line. You do not need to create a file directly using this template; just designate it as your "Main" file when doing a mail merge with your data file.

AVERY60.TPL - 3-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5160 or 5260) or equivalent.

AVERY61.TPL - 2-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5161 or 5261) or equivalent.

AVERY62.TPL - 2-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5162 or 5262) or equivalent.

AVERY63.TPL - 2-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5163) or equivalent.

AVERY64.TPL - 2-up (side by side) mailing labels for AVERY label stock (product code 5164) or equivalent.

AVERY97.TPL - 2-up (side by side) 5 1/4-inch diskette labels for AVERY stock (product code 5197) or equivalent.

B-CARD1.TPL - A business card design, to be used as a printing master.

B-CARD2.TPL - Another business card design.

CALEND1.TPL - A daily diary or to-do list.

DATA.TPL - A generic format for creating a data file for mail merge. Fourteen fields are used, and the first record contains information about the intended use of each field. This file is intended to be used as the model for a data file for 2UPLABL.TPL, 3UPLABL.TPL, FORMLTR.TPL, and PHONEBK.TPL.

FAX1.TPL - A fax cover sheet.

FAX2.TPL - Another fax cover sheet.

FORMLTR.TPL - A form letter that makes use of the data file DATA.TPL. You will want to customize this file with your own name and address in the letterhead. The greeting line contains conditionals so that the letter will read "Dear [GREETING]:" if one exists in the record; "Dear [TITLE] [LAST NAME]:" if they exist in the record and there is no data in GREETING; or "Dear Friends:" if none of the above exist in the record.

INVOICE1.TPL - A design for an invoice.

J-CARD1.TPL - "J"-shaped card insert in an audio cassette box. A faint border provides guidelines for cutting out the card. Instructions are included.

LETTER1.TPL through LETTER3.TPL - Series of designs for letterheads.

MEMO1.TPL through MEMO7.TPL - Series of designs for memoranda.

MOPLAN.TPL - A monthly planner set up as a column table. Provides a blank monthly calendar page.

NEWSLTR1.TPL and NEWSLTR2.TPL - Two designs for multi-column newsletters.

PHONEBK.TPL - Phone listing that makes use of DATA.TPL.

PRES_REL.TPL - Design for a press release.

REPORT1.TPL - Format for a report.

TITLE1.TPL and TITLE2.TPL - Title page designs for reports.
